Istanbul, Turkey
  • Resident population: 12,569,041 Annual visitors: 3,994,000 (est.)
  • Major features: mosques, Turkish baths, palaces, nightlife, bazaars
  • 26,171 TripAdvisor reviews of 746 accommodations, 149 attractions and 863 restaurants
Historic and modern, European and Asian — that's Istanbul. The city at the junction of two continents is home to ancient structures like the Hagia Sophia and the Blue Mosque in the Old City, as well as modern businesses, hotels, restaurants and nightlife in the New City.

Marmaris, Turkey
  • Resident population: 30,000 Annual visitors: 1,000,000 (est.)
  • Major features: boating, beaches, nightlife
  • 9,982 TripAdvisor reviews of 399 accommodations, 27 attractions and 116 restaurants
A gorgeous backdrop of pine-clad mountains looms behind the seaside resort of Marmaris in southwest Turkey. Popular as a cruise ship and yacht port and with the British budget holiday crowd, Marmaris offers an abundance of fast food restaurants, the restored castle of Suleyman the Magnificent and an appealing cobblestoned old quarter.
Tuscany, Italy
  • Resident population: 3,677,048 Annual visitors: 12,000,000 (est.)
  • Major features: Florence, wineries, art, cooking classes, cathedrals, countryside tours, beaches
  • 87,446 TripAdvisor reviews of 7,984 accommodations, 537 attractions and 1,624 restaurants
One of the most popular regions in Italy, Tuscany stretches from the Tyrrhenian Sea to the Apennines. Its main cities include Florence, Pisa, Siena, Lucca, Arezzo and Livorno.
Miami Beach, Florida
  • Resident population: 87,925 Annual visitors: 10,000,000 (est.)
  • Major features: nightlife, beaches, shopping, art museums
  • 26,512 TripAdvisor reviews of 363 accommodations, 73 attractions and 403 restaurants
South Beach, or SoBe, is Miami Beach's buzziest bit. The vibrant area, with its pastel-hued buildings, hip nightclubs, trendy shops and see-and-be-seen restaurants, attracts socialites and their satellites year-round.
